#!perl

use strict;
use warnings;

use Test::More;

use File::Find;
use File::Temp qw{ tempdir };

my @modules;
find(
    sub {
        return if $File::Find::name !~ /\.pm\z/;
        my $found = $File::Find::name;
        $found =~ s{^lib/}{};
        $found =~ s{[/\\]}{::}g;
        $found =~ s/\.pm$//;

        # nothing to skip
        push @modules, $found;
    },
    'lib',
);

sub _find_scripts {
    my $dir = shift @_;

    my @found_scripts = ();
    find(
        sub {
            return unless -f;
            my $found = $File::Find::name;

            # nothing to skip
            open my $FH, '<', $_ or do {
                note("Unable to open $found in ( $! ), skipping");
                return;
            };
            my $shebang = <$FH>;
            return unless $shebang =~ /^#!.*?\bperl\b\s*$/;
            push @found_scripts, $found;
        },
        $dir,
    );

    return @found_scripts;
}

my @scripts;
do { push @scripts, _find_scripts($_) if -d $_ }
  for qw{ bin script scripts };

my $plan = scalar(@modules) + scalar(@scripts);
$plan ? ( plan tests => $plan ) : ( plan skip_all => "no tests to run" );

{
    # fake home for cpan-testers
    # no fake requested ## local $ENV{HOME} = tempdir( CLEANUP => 1 );

    like( qx{ $^X -Ilib -e "require $_; print '$_ ok'" },
        qr/^\s*$_ ok/s, "$_ loaded ok" )
      for sort @modules;

  SKIP: {
        eval "use Test::Script 1.05; 1;";
        skip "Test::Script needed to test script compilation", scalar(@scripts)
          if $@;
        foreach my $file (@scripts) {
            my $script = $file;
            $script =~ s!.*/!!;
            script_compiles( $file, "$script script compiles" );
        }
    }
}
